Fascinating Great White Shark near Geyser Rock

Description: The Great White Shark, also known as Carcharodon carcharias, is a majestic creature of the oceans. Near Geyser Rock, close to Dyer Island in the Western Cape, South Africa, there is an impressive colony of South African Fur Seals. Every winter, large Great White Sharks gather in this region to hunt their preferred prey. The seals are aware of the danger and avoid encounters with the sharks as long as they stay close to the island. However, on their way to forage in the open sea, they must pass through a dangerous zone where the Great Whites lurk. The presence of the sharks is closely linked to the seal colony, and hunting the fur seals holds a special significance for them.
